Volusia County tables proposal to designate Maytown Road for Charlie Kirk after heated public hearing
Summary
After several hours of testimony for and against a proposal to dedicate a stretch of county roadway as a memorial for Charlie Kirk, the Volusia County Council voted unanimously to table the item and direct staff to draft a policy for future road naming and memorials.
The Volusia County Council on Nov. 18 heard hours of public comment on a proposal from the council chair to memorialize conservative commentator Charlie Kirk with a roadway designation. Following broad, often emotional testimony both supporting and opposing the idea, the council voted unanimously to table the measure indefinitely and directed staff to draft a formal policy and public process for future memorial designations.
Chair Brower introduced three possible options for a designation — a segment of Maytown Road, a segment of County Road 3 near De Leon Springs and the Deltona amphitheater — and said the aim was to remind residents of civil discourse.
